I called the store about the recorder today and he said that someone at the store noticed that the right reel (take up side) slows down alittle bit in play mode. Othere than that it is in real good shape.

Im not sure what that would be Belt? maybe, Motor going bad? Any ideas guys.
 
Herm,

I could be nothing at all except someone's inexperience there at the shop?

As a reel fills up with tape it will naturally turn slower as the tape pack gets bigger and they may not realize this.

Unless you go there and see it in person, I wouldn't jump to any particular conclusions.

The 42 is a 3 motor direct drive system. No belt at all.

Cheers! :)
 
There are hub-brakes,...

that must release fully when in operation. It could be that the brakes may not be fully releasing, due to a sticky rubber washer in the solenoid. That could be a problem, occasionally, as it was several years ago on my 38.

MY FIRST INCLINATION would be that the REEL TABLE is just a bit loose, that it may not hold up under the torque conditions of spinning a full reel of tape. THAT's another easy fix-item.
